#111fb5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#111fb5 is composed of 6.7% red, 12.2%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.6% cyan, 82.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 234.9 degrees, a saturation of 82.8% and a lightness of 38.8%. #111fb5 color hex could be obtained by blending #223eff with #00006b.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

#111fb5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#111fb5 has RGB values of R:17, G:31,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.83,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 1122229.
